Google recently released its very own call tracking solution, with the promise of better website conversion thanks to the ability to see exactly which adverts are bringing in revenue.
This is achieved by generating a unique phone number for each ad, but already Google’s ‘Adwords Call Metrics tool is being outshone by similar products that have been there, seen it, got the conversion data.
